Read more on ELECTRAThe Technical Brochure (TB) of WG B3.39 addresses all stakeholders of GIS instrument transformer technology focusing on Low Power Instrument Transformer (LPIT) in high voltage substations. It provides guidelines for LPIT applications and their interface to smart digital substation automation technologies. The reader will find a collection of recommendations and best utility practices provided by WG representatives from utilities, GIS manufacturers and industry experts from around the world.
